now lets assess it together from the psalmdaves post:
Please my laptop is empty....no OS..and I wanna install Windows 8.1 but after I inserted d windows 8.1 disk I don't see anything apart from
-he said no os(no boot device)..possible causes:
..bad hard drive/partition
...new or formatted drive
...differrent filesystem
then he went on to further mention "but after I inserted d windows 8.1 disk I don't see anything apart from"
a windows 8.1 disk already contains boot files needed to startup/install a system...so why did his system continue to show boot device not found(from the picture'
possible causes are:
1..his boot sequence doesnt have cdrom on priority one..
2..a bad cd would be bypassed even if it was on priority one.
3...a boot order in uefi mode would never boot from any of these devices(that the point that eluded u and made u think it was hard disk problem)
4...a secure boot is enabled
5...a legacy support is disabled..(in other word cfm)
6..in some rare laptop bios...quick boot is enabled...
ur 3fo error...is not caused by only a bad harddisk/partition but other factors too arising from the aboved mentioned points 3-5.
until u have successfully tested all these options can u now suggest from minimal options to maximum options(replacement)
think abt it,even if a hard drive is bad,the installation cd would still run but would stop on the harddisk detection page and stating detailed reasons..

Re: Post Your Computer (PC) Troubles Here. by chuksmad(m): 10:45am On Nov 25, 2015
all4naija:

Try another hard disk. It is usually hard disk problem rather than UEFI Settings. If it has dropped lately it could have affected the hard disk or cable or connector not properly in place. But looking at your case hard disk is likely the issue. I would advise you try another hard disk first.
Before trying another hardisk, let him also check the sata cable connector and even cable controller on the motherboard can be bad.
He should remove the hdd and connect to another laptop, if it still showing the error, then hdd is bad.
But if it boots, motherboard or data cable is faulty.

Re: Post Your Computer (PC) Troubles Here. by megn(f): 1:41pm On Nov 25, 2015
Should I clique on ok or apply after doing disable all? Second, couldn't find windows defender.
all4naija:


1) Download Malwarebyte and scan your system --> HERE

2) Double-click on the downloaded installer file and follow onscreen instruction to install it.

3) Click on fix to update it and next, click on scan and wait for it to scan for malware.

4) Delete all detected issues and restart your system.

5) Press Windows Key + R to open 'Run'.

6) Type or copy and paste msconfig into 'Run' and click on 'OK' to continue.

7) Click on 'Services' tab and select the little box close to 'Hide all Microsoft services' and click on 'Disable all'. Next look for 'Windows defender' and select the box close to it.

8.) Click on 'Startup' tab and 'open task manager' link and click on each file and click on disable below.

9) Restart your system.

Report back for more informatiom.
